Times Free Press wins six first-place awards

The Chattanooga Times Free Press on Thursday received six first-place awards in the Tennessee Press Association's annual newspaper contest.

The paper also received eight second-place awards and seven third-place awards for its work in 2017. The awards were presented at the press association's annual summer convention in Franklin, Tenn.

The Times Free Press received the following awards:

-First place for best Sunday editions, best personal humor column, best personal column, headline writing, best single editorial and best breaking news coverage.

-Second-place for best sports coverage, best special issue or section, community lifestyles, best single feature, best personal column, editorials, public service and best graphics or illustrations.

-Third-place for best education reporting, business coverage, sports writing, make-up and appearance, website, local features and feature photo.

The annual contest is co-sponsored by the University of Tennessee at Knoxville.
